In this post I'm going to focus on fire extinguishers and also the different types. You ought to already have a fire extinguisher in your home, but if you're planning for a significant calamity, it's a good suggestion to get a few additionals.

There are 4 kinds of fire extinguishers, each for a different kind of fire. There is also a numerical ranking that indicates just how much fire the extinguisher is able to deal with (the greater the number, the much more it can handle).

Class A. These are for typical materials such as paper, trash, cardboard, and also timber. The mathematical score indicates the amount of water it includes.
Course B. These are for flammable fluids such as oil, grease and also fuel. The mathematical rating indicates the number of square feet of fire it can manage.
Class C. These are for anything electrical such as home appliances, cables, outlets as well as breaker. Because you could get an electric shock, never ever make use of water for these kinds of fires.
Course D. These are mostly for combustible metals such as potassium, magnesium and sodium. They are primarily kept in chemical labs and are only created for class D fires.
When picking a fire extinguisher, make sure it has an ABC score. A class A extinguisher must never ever be utilized on an oil terminates as it will just spread the fire.

After purchasing a fire extinguisher, take some time to review the directions. You won't have time to review them if your house is refuting! A good way to bear in mind how to use one is with the acronym P-A-S-S.

Pull the pin.
Focus on the base of the fire.
Squeeze the lever gradually.
Sweep back and forth.

That is where the fire is obtaining its fuel. Later, be certain to wait for a while to make sure the fire doesn't begin up once more.

Make certain to place your fire extinguisher someplace it is simple to get to. It's not going to do much good if your bed is on fire if it's in your room closet! The most common places where fires start are the garage as well as the kitchen area, so keep one in both locations. Ultimately, see to it you check your fire extinguisher regular monthly to make certain it's still pressurized.

Prior to combating a fire, ask on your own if it's worth battling. If an entire area is engulfed in fires, a single fire extinguisher won't be able to stop it. And also if it's spreading swiftly, it may soon be too much for your extinguisher to manage.

If you do fight the fire, maintain your back to the exit, preserve a secure distance, usage sweeping movements, and enjoy the area to make sure it does not reignite.
